What is US 64/ARS Bond Form

The Bank Account Update Form for US 64/ARS Bond Maturity is a financial document used by bond holders to update their bank account details for receiving maturity or interest payments from the Unit Trust of India.

Comprehensive Guide to US 64/ARS Bond Form

What is the Bank Account Update Form for US 64/ARS Bond Maturity

The Bank Account Update Form for US 64/ARS Bond Maturity is designed for bond holders to update their bank account information necessary for receiving maturity or interest payments. This form is crucial as it ensures that bond holders do not face delays in receiving funds from the Unit Trust of India. Updating bank account details promptly is significant for maintaining the flow of income derived from bonds, thereby enhancing the financial management of the investors.

How to Fill Out the Bank Account Update Form for US 64/ARS Bond Maturity

Completing the Bank Account Update Form requires several key steps. Here’s a straightforward process:
  • Begin by entering your Investor ID in the designated field.
  • Input the total Number of Bonds you hold.
  • Provide complete Bank Account Details including the account number and name of the bank.
  • Sign and date the form to verify authenticity.
By following these instructions carefully, you can ensure accurate submission of your updated information.
